Unlocking Passive Income with Accessory Dwelling Units (ADUs)

Wiki Article

Looking for methods to generate passive income? Accessory dwelling units (ADUs), also known as in-law suites or granny flats, present a lucrative opportunity. These self-contained living spaces might be built on your existing property, offering a source of rental income with minimal effort. By leasing your ADU, you can tap into the ever-growing demand for affordable housing while simultaneously increasing your property's worth.

With meticulous planning and strategic advertising, ADUs can be a powerful tool for building long-term wealth.

Exploding ADU Rental Market in Florida: Investing in the Sunshine State

Florida's delightful climate and expanding population have created a hot market for Accessory Dwelling Units (ADUs). These compact structures, often separate, offer affordable rental options in high-demand areas.

Investors are drawn to the gains presented by Florida's ADU market.

Steady rental income and increasing property values make ADUs a profitable investment.

The need for ADU rentals is significant, driven by factors like:

* Elevated housing costs

* Extended living trends

* Remote work arrangements

Florida's business-friendly regulations for ADU construction further stimulate the market. Property Owners can leverage these benefits to build a thriving ADU portfolio in this dynamic state.
